程序开发中的项目管理工具与进度跟踪

柠檬味的夏天 2024-02-21 ⋅ 27 阅读

在软件开发过程中,项目管理工具和进度跟踪是非常关键的方面。它们能够帮助团队有效地组织和管理项目资源,确保项目按时完成,并提供透明的进度更新。本文将介绍一些常见的项目管理工具和进度跟踪方法,并探讨它们在程序开发中的应用。

项目管理工具

  1. Trello: Trello 是一个非常流行的项目管理工具,以其简洁的界面和易用性而闻名。用户可以使用Trello面板创建任务、分配任务给团队成员,并随时追踪任务的进度。此外,Trello还提供了与其他工具的集成功能,如邮件、日历等,以帮助团队更好地协作。

  2. JIRA: JIRA是一个全功能的项目管理工具,被广泛用于软件开发。它提供了强大的任务跟踪和问题管理功能,可帮助团队高效地进行项目规划、任务分配和进度跟踪。JIRA还支持与其他工具的集成,如Confluence、Bitbucket等,进一步提高团队的协作效率。

  3. Microsoft Project: Microsoft Project是微软推出的一款专业的项目管理软件。它提供了细致的项目计划和资源管理功能,能够帮助项目经理进行项目规划、进度跟踪和资源调度。此外,Microsoft Project还提供了详细的报告和可视化工具,以便团队成员和利益相关者了解项目的进展情况。

进度跟踪方法

  1. 甘特图: 甘特图是一种直观的进度跟踪工具,它以时间轴的形式显示项目的计划和实际进度。甘特图能够清楚地展示任务之间的依赖关系和关键路径,帮助团队成员了解整个项目的进度情况。此外,甘特图还可以用来识别潜在的风险和延迟,并帮助项目经理进行调整和优化。

  2. 迭代和冲刺: 对于敏捷开发团队来说,迭代和冲刺是一种常用的进度跟踪方法。团队将项目分解为多个短期的迭代周期或冲刺周期,在每个周期结束时回顾进展并制定下一个周期的计划。通过持续的迭代和冲刺,团队能够快速响应变化,及时调整进度和任务分配,以便高效地交付可用的软件。

  3. 里程碑: 里程碑是一个重要的进度跟踪工具,用于标识项目中的重要节点和目标。团队可以制定里程碑计划,将项目分解为多个阶段,每个阶段都有一个明确的里程碑。通过监测每个里程碑的达成情况,团队可以评估整个项目的进度,并及时识别和解决潜在的问题。

总结

在程序开发中,项目管理工具和进度跟踪是实现项目成功的关键要素。选择适合团队的项目管理工具,并结合合适的进度跟踪方法,可以帮助团队高效地组织和管理项目,确保其按时交付。无论是Trello、JIRA,还是Microsoft Project等工具,它们都提供了丰富的功能和定制化选项,以满足各种项目的需求。借助甘特图、迭代和冲刺,以及里程碑等进度跟踪方法,团队能够有效地追踪项目进展,及时做出调整,并实现项目的成功交付。


全部评论: 0

    我有话说: